First Impressions… you never have a second chance at a first impression!

No matter what age group I work with, we always talk about the importance of first impressions and how critical they are.  Everything from body language, to dress, to smiling, eye contact, and the handshake!  You can make or break an opportunity all on how you present yourself.  We don’t have control over how others will receive or perceive us, but we DO have control over how we present ourselves.
